Green Day's 2009 release, "21st Century Breakdown," is a powerful and dynamic exploration of contemporary life, packaged into a vibrant punk and pop punk soundscape. Clocking in at just under an hour and ten minutes, this album is a whirlwind of energy and introspection, featuring 18 tracks that delve into themes of societal breakdown, personal struggle, and resilience.
The album opens with the anthemic "Song of the Century," setting the tone for a record that doesn't shy away from bold statements and raw emotion. Standout tracks like "21st Century Breakdown," "Know Your Enemy," and "21 Guns" showcase Green Day's signature blend of punchy rhythms, memorable melodies, and thought-provoking lyrics. The album also features the epic two-part "American Eulogy," which serves as a poignant reflection on modern society.
